币界网报道:A cryptocurrency scammer allegedly defrauded Coinbase users of $4 million, then flaunted his illicit gains before gambling away most of the fortune, according to blockchain investigators. The perpetrator reportedly used phishing tactics to impersonate Coinbase support staff, tricking victims into sharing login credentials and draining their accounts. Blockchain analytics firm Chainalysis traced the stolen funds to high-stakes gambling platforms, where the scammer wagered and lost millions. Before losing the funds, the scammer posted lavish displays of wealth on social media, including luxury cars and designer goods. Law enforcement is investigating the case, though no arrests have been made. Coinbase has reiterated warnings about phishing scams and urged users to enable two-factor authentication. The incident highlights ongoing security challenges in crypto despite exchanges' efforts to combat fraud.
